How they compare
Solomon Islands currently reports 16,027 against 15,944 in Cape Verde, a difference of 83.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 17 shared years of data; in 2002 it was Cape Verde ahead.
Cape Verde ranks 156th and Solomon Islands ranks 155th of 200 countries.
Cape Verde has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Cape Verde | Solomon Islands |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 19,053 | 8,626 | 10,427 | Cape Verde |
| 2010s | 17,697 | 14,924 | 2,774 | Cape Verde |
| 2020s | 16,243 | 12,971 | 3,272 | Cape Verde |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
